One of the key roles of a lawyer for tenant eviction is to ensure that the eviction process is carried out in compliance with all relevant laws and regulations. This includes ensuring that proper notice is given to the tenant, that any required court filings are completed accurately and on time, and that all legal procedures are followed correctly.
In addition to handling the legal aspects of the eviction process, a lawyer for tenant eviction can also provide valuable advice and support to landlords on how best to proceed with the eviction. This may include exploring alternative solutions to eviction, such as negotiating a settlement with the tenant or seeking mediation services to resolve the dispute amicably.
For tenants facing eviction, a lawyer can be a valuable ally in protecting their rights and negotiating a fair resolution to the dispute. A tenant eviction lawyer can help tenants understand their legal rights, challenge the validity of the eviction, and represent them in court if necessary.
In cases where the landlord is attempting to evict a tenant unlawfully or in violation of the terms of the lease agreement, a lawyer for tenant eviction can help tenants fight back and defend their rights. This may involve challenging the eviction in court, seeking damages for any losses incurred as a result of the eviction, or negotiating a settlement with the landlord.
